Pakistan thrash Bangladesh to keep World Cup survival hopes alive

Pakistan, 205-3, beat Bangladesh, 204 all out, by seven wicketsZaman (81) and Shafique (68) combine in 128-run standFormer champions Pakistan kept alive their slender chances of making the semi-finals of the 50-overs World Cup with a comprehensive seven-wicket victory against Bangladesh on Tuesday.Electing to bat, Bangladesh could never really recover from a top order collapse and posted a modest 204 before being all out in the 46th over at the Eden Gardens.
